When do we use the Sine Rule?The sine rule can be used in a triangle when:

Two angles and a side are given

Two sides and the non-included angle are given

To calculate second side

To calculate second angle

A second form of the Cosine Rule 2 2 2 2 cos a b c bc AKnow:

2 2 22 cos bc A b c a 2 2 2

cos2

b c aA

bc

We use this form to find any angle of

a triangle when we know all 3 sides.
